Materials and Finishes for Every Home

Classic ceramic offers timeless shine, while resin resists tumbles and wood adds cozy warmth. Matte finishes feel modern; glossy reflects celebratory sparkle. Share your home vibe and we’ll suggest perfect matches.

Practical Tips: Safety, Durability, and Care

Verify non-toxic, lead-free paints and finishes, especially for toddlers. Rounded edges and secure stoppers protect curious fingers. Ask your questions below, and we’ll share our safety checklist.

Practical Tips: Safety, Durability, and Care

Resin or silicone-coated banks resist drops. A rubber or cork stopper allows supervised withdrawals without smashing, preserving the keepsake. Comment if break-open traditions appeal to you, and why.

DIY Personalization and Thoughtful Wrapping

Use painter’s tape guides, a soft pencil sketch, and acrylic paint pens. Finish with a clear, non-yellowing sealant. Want our step-by-step practice sheets? Subscribe and we’ll send a starter pack.
